  • Abstract
    In this paper, we consider Sturm-Liouville problems on two symmetric disjoint intervals with two supplementary discontinuous conditions at an interior point. First, we investigate some spectral properties of boundary value problems, and obtain the asymptotic form of the eigenvalues and the eigenfunctions. Then, the eigenfunction expansion of Green’s function is presented and we prove the uniqueness theorems for the solution of the inverse problem, and reconstruct the Sturm-Liouville operator and the coefficients of boundary conditions using the Weyl mfunction and spectral data. Also, numerical examples are presented.
